If you are ever restarting Unreal/Services, you should always do /msg operserv update to save your databases just in case.

In addition to what kondar said, you should just check that you are indeed identified (/msg nickserv identify password) and re-oper. You could also try /msg chanserv [owner|protect|op] #channel
